MG Software.
HomeAboutServicesPortfolioBlogCalculator
Contact Us
  1. Home
  2. /Alternatives
  3. /Best Hasura Alternatives 2026

Best Hasura Alternatives 2026

Discover the best Hasura alternatives for 2026. Compare PostGraphile, Directus, Supabase, WunderGraph and StepZen on GraphQL, flexibility and cost.

At MG Software, we recommend Supabase with PostgREST for teams preferring REST over GraphQL. For pure GraphQL projects on PostgreSQL, PostGraphile is the most powerful open-source alternative.

Why do people look for alternatives to Hasura is an open-source GraphQL engine that automatically generates a realtime GraphQL API on top of PostgreSQL (and other databases) with built-in authorization, event triggers and remote schemas for federation.?

Developers seek Hasura alternatives due to the complexity of the permission system in large projects, rising Hasura Cloud costs, the desire to use REST alongside GraphQL, and limited flexibility for custom business logic.

Best alternatives

PostGraphile

Open-source tool that automatically generates a high-performance GraphQL API from a PostgreSQL schema with an extensive plugin architecture and full SQL feature support.

Pros

  • +Automatically generates GraphQL from PostgreSQL — including mutations and subscriptions
  • +Extremely performant thanks to translating GraphQL into optimized SQL
  • +Extensive plugin architecture for custom functionality

Cons

  • -PostgreSQL only — no support for other databases
  • -Steeper learning curve for the plugin API and advanced configuration
Best for: PostgreSQL teams wanting a pure GraphQL API with maximum query performance.

Directus

Open-source headless CMS and data platform with automatic REST and GraphQL APIs, a visual admin interface and support for any SQL database.

Pros

  • +Visual admin dashboard for non-technical users
  • +Automatic REST and GraphQL APIs for any SQL database
  • +Flexible role-based access control with granular permissions

Cons

  • -GraphQL layer is less optimized than Hasura for complex queries
  • -More focused on content management than pure API generation
Best for: Teams needing a visual admin panel alongside automatic API generation.

Supabase

Open-source Backend-as-a-Service with auto-generated REST API (PostgREST) and experimental GraphQL support, combined with auth, storage and realtime.

Pros

  • +Complete backend platform — not just API but also auth, storage and realtime
  • +PostgREST generates a performant REST API automatically from PostgreSQL
  • +Row Level Security for fine-grained authorization at database level

Cons

  • -GraphQL support is experimental via the pg_graphql extension
  • -Less flexible API federation than Hasura remote schemas
Best for: Teams wanting a complete backend platform with REST API and optional GraphQL.

WunderGraph

Open-source API gateway that combines multiple data sources (GraphQL, REST, databases) into one type-safe API with server-side rendering of API calls and built-in caching.

Pros

  • +Combines multiple API sources (GraphQL, REST, databases) into one gateway
  • +Server-side API calls with type-safe TypeScript client generation
  • +Built-in caching, authentication and realtime subscriptions

Cons

  • -More complex setup than Hasura for single database scenarios
  • -Smaller ecosystem and community than Hasura
Best for: Teams wanting to federate multiple API sources into one type-safe API layer.

StepZen

GraphQL-as-a-service platform (now part of IBM) that automatically generates GraphQL schemas from databases, REST APIs and other GraphQL endpoints with declarative configuration.

Pros

  • +Declarative @dbquery and @rest directives for rapid schema composition
  • +Fully managed service — no infrastructure to manage
  • +Automatic query optimization and caching at platform level

Cons

  • -Vendor lock-in with IBM/StepZen using proprietary directives
  • -Less control over generated queries and performance tuning
Best for: Teams wanting to quickly build a GraphQL API without infrastructure management.

What to consider when switching?

  • Determine whether you need pure GraphQL or also want to support REST APIs
  • Compare authorization models: Hasura permissions vs RLS vs RBAC
  • Evaluate federation capabilities if you combine multiple data sources
  • Assess self-hosting options versus managed cloud costs

Which alternative does MG Software recommend?

At MG Software, we recommend Supabase with PostgREST for teams preferring REST over GraphQL. For pure GraphQL projects on PostgreSQL, PostGraphile is the most powerful open-source alternative.

Further reading

AlternativesBest Firebase Alternatives 2026Best Supabase Alternatives 2026Hasura vs PostGraphile: Complete Comparison for Auto-Generated GraphQLREST vs GraphQL: Which API Architecture Should You Choose?

Related articles

REST vs GraphQL: Which API Architecture Should You Choose?

Compare REST and GraphQL on flexibility, performance, and complexity. Discover which API architecture is the best fit for your application.

GraphQL vs tRPC: Complete Comparison for Type-Safe APIs

Compare GraphQL and tRPC on type safety, performance, developer experience, and scalability. Discover which API paradigm best fits your project.

Best Firebase Alternatives 2026

Discover the best Firebase alternatives for 2026. Compare Supabase, Appwrite, Neon + Auth.js, PocketBase and Convex on features, open-source and pricing.

Best Supabase Alternatives 2026

Discover the best Supabase alternatives for 2026. Compare Firebase, Appwrite, PocketBase, Neon + Auth.js and Convex on features, pricing and flexibility.

Frequently asked questions

PostGraphile generates more performant queries through direct SQL translation and offers more PostgreSQL feature support. Hasura is simpler to set up and supports more databases. The choice depends on your database and performance requirements.
Supabase offers a REST API (PostgREST) and experimental GraphQL. If you primarily use REST or can migrate, Supabase is an excellent alternative with extra features like auth and storage.
Hasura focuses on direct database-to-GraphQL generation. WunderGraph combines multiple sources (REST, GraphQL, databases) into one API gateway with server-side rendering and type-safe clients.

Is PostGraphile better than Hasura?

PostGraphile generates more performant queries through direct SQL translation and offers more PostgreSQL feature support. Hasura is simpler to set up and supports more databases. The choice depends on your database and performance requirements.

Can I replace Hasura with Supabase?

Supabase offers a REST API (PostgREST) and experimental GraphQL. If you primarily use REST or can migrate, Supabase is an excellent alternative with extra features like auth and storage.

What is the difference between Hasura and WunderGraph?

Hasura focuses on direct database-to-GraphQL generation. WunderGraph combines multiple sources (REST, GraphQL, databases) into one API gateway with server-side rendering and type-safe clients.

Ready to switch?

We help you migrate to the right platform.

Discuss your options

Related articles

REST vs GraphQL: Which API Architecture Should You Choose?

Compare REST and GraphQL on flexibility, performance, and complexity. Discover which API architecture is the best fit for your application.

GraphQL vs tRPC: Complete Comparison for Type-Safe APIs

Compare GraphQL and tRPC on type safety, performance, developer experience, and scalability. Discover which API paradigm best fits your project.

Best Firebase Alternatives 2026

Discover the best Firebase alternatives for 2026. Compare Supabase, Appwrite, Neon + Auth.js, PocketBase and Convex on features, open-source and pricing.

Best Supabase Alternatives 2026

Discover the best Supabase alternatives for 2026. Compare Firebase, Appwrite, PocketBase, Neon + Auth.js and Convex on features, pricing and flexibility.

MG Software
MG Software
MG Software.

MG Software builds custom software, websites and AI solutions that help businesses grow.

© 2026 MG Software B.V. All rights reserved.

NavigationServicesPortfolioAbout UsContactBlogCalculator
ResourcesKnowledge BaseComparisonsAlternativesExamplesToolsRefront
LocationsHaarlemAmsterdamThe HagueEindhovenBredaAmersfoortAll locations
IndustriesLegalEnergyHealthcareE-commerceLogisticsAll industries